Verizon's IT Culture

Over the last 5 years or so, the culture of VZW IT has changed dramatically. Instead of empowering engineers, they have essentially turned away talent and replaced with VDSI resources.

There are 2 big problems here.

  1. Time zone issues: The turnaround on projects takes longer due to waiting on direction for completion of development tasks.

  2. Quality of work is not the standard we are used to at VZW IT prior to the last 5 years.

Most IT employees are treated with a call-center mentality and are being pushed waaaay beyond reasonable work hours, etc. In other words, you keep cutting the staff, things will start spinning out of control. After last year's cuts, we have hit critical mass velocity. Negligent things are happening now as would be expected. No worries - It's InfoSys' problem now. have fun!
